I'm going to defend them here - the programming is fine, if they had built it to handle a few million people all trying to find out their area at once then it would be a far more expensive service that would make sense for what it does.  If it's not working in a couple of hours, then it is shit, otherwise it's fine.

While that's probably true in terms of the actual code, someone involved in the design should have realised that they were needlessly overcomplicating it and that introducing a lookup like that would create a bottleneck.

A simple page with a list of areas and tiers (which is what they eventually put up after the site choked) is more than enough for most people and would have used far less resource. Then have the postcode lookup as an option for those who don't know where they live.

It's like the Glastonbury site - during the ticket day rush they turn off all the bells and whistles and just put up a static version of the core information people are trying to find.
